GREENSBORO — The Internal Revenue Service today announced special tax relief for North Carolina taxpayers in the Presidential Disaster Area that was struck by Tropical Storm Frances during the period Sept. 7-12, 2004.
The disaster area consists of 33 counties: Alexander, Alleghany, Ashe, Avery, Bladen, Buncombe, Burke, Cabarrus, Caldwell, Catawba, Cleveland, Columbus, Cumberland, Gaston, Haywood, Henderson, Hoke, Iredell, Jackson, Lincoln, Madison, McDowell, Mecklenburg, Mitchell, Polk, Robeson, Rutherford, Scotland, Transylvania, Union, Watauga, Wilkes and Yancey.
-
The Federal Tax Deposit (FTD) Penalty Waiver Period for employment and excise tax deposits is Sept. 7-17, 2004.
-
The Extension Period for returns and other tax payments is Sept. 7 – Nov. 9, 2004.
-
The Disaster Designation for this area is “Frances – NC” — taxpayers mark certain relief-related forms with this designation in red.

Related Item: Relief for Hurricane Ivan victims — For counties that are also in the Ivan disaster area, the FTD Penalty Waiver and Extension Periods above are extended to Oct. 1 and Nov. 18, respectively.
